Default Widow/Orphans Generated by Inserted Object

Widow and Orphan control works great if there is just text in a document (on
Word 2003 on Windows XP, all service packs applied to both Word and
Windows). However, if I paste a graphic on a page near the bottom, the
paragraph that ends adjacent to that object or wraps around it seems to
ignore its No Widow/Orphan settings and leave single isolated lines.

Why is this?

Is there a way to prevent it? Is there a way to fix it without finding each
and every such occurrence in a large document with lots of pictures?
